Emmanuel Baptist Academy

Baptist Academy has existed to provide Christian Education to the Penn Yan area of Central New York State.
Scores of graduates have gone on from EBA to become successful skilled trades people, business men and women, teachers, pastors, and missionaries.

The average private school tuition in New York is $21,426 for elementary schools and $27,565 for high schools (read more about average private school tuition across the country).
The average acceptance rate in New York is 79% (read more about average acceptance rates across the country).
